Odonicin structure
|
Common Name | Odonicin | ||
|---|---|---|---|---|
| CAS Number | 51419-51-3 | Molecular Weight | 430.491 | |
| Density | 1.3±0.1 g/cm3 | Boiling Point | 545.7±50.0 °C at 760 mmHg | |
| Molecular Formula | C24H30O7 | Melting Point | N/A | |
| MSDS | N/A | Flash Point | 182.8±23.6 °C | |
Use of OdonicinOdonicin is a compound isolated from the aerial parts of Rabdosia longituba[1]. |
| Name | (5β,6β,7α,8α,9β,10α,13α,15α)-7-Hydroxy-1-oxo-7,20-epoxykaura-2,16 -diene-6,15-diyl diacetate |
